The root word "sub" means under, below, or beneath. It is derived from Latin and is often used in English words to convey the idea of something being less than or subordinate to something else.

Sub rosa is Latin and literally means under the rose [of secrecy]. Secrecy and trust are among the many symbolic meanings of roses.
